Which cleanser is best for cleansing your face?

At Oh My Cream we swear by the double cleansing method. It consists of cleansing your face in two stages: you start by removing your make-up with a cleansing oil, for example, and then you continue with a cleansing gel, a cleansing cream or a cleansing foam, depending on your preferences and your skin type (dry skin, normal skin, combination skin or oily skin). In the end, the best face cleanser is the one adapted to your skin type and skin problems! This second step is essential for perfecting make-up removal and ridding the skin of impurities that have accumulated during the day: pollution particles, make-up residue, excess sebum.

What is the mistake not to make when you want to take care of your skin?

Be careful not to fall into the very common trap of over-cleaning your skin by using products that are too aggressive. The key to optimal facial cleansing? Use gentle, skin-friendly facial cleansers. If you wish, you can also use a facial cleansing brush to deeply unclog pores, but this is not essential and should be avoided if you have sensitive skin. There are some very good facial cleansing gels that clean the skin perfectly and unclog pores.

Which facial cleanser for sensitive skin?

If you have sensitive skin, it is even better to use a gentle face wash. Sensitive skin needs to be treated gently and therefore needs gentle, soothing products. There are also anti-redness face washes, ideal for soothing sensitive skin that heats up easily. Oatmeal, for example, is a very interesting ingredient for sensitive skin as it has soothing properties.

Which facial cleanser for dry skin?

If you have dry skin that tends to be tight after cleansing, look for moisturising facial cleansers. For example, choose a sulphate-free facial cleansing gel or, better still, a very gentle and comforting facial cleansing milk. Some cleansers are also real anti-ageing treatments, which is not negligible!

Which facial cleanser for oily skin?

On the other hand, if you have oily, combination or blemished skin, you will probably prefer to use a purifying cleanser such as a purifying foaming gel. Be careful, however, to use a cleanser that is both cleansing and gentle. Or, you can alternate between a purifying and a moisturising face wash to avoid stripping your skin if you feel discomfort. The key is to preserve your skin's hydrolipidic film, which guarantees healthy skin! Interesting ingredients for cleansing oily skin? Zinc, for its purifying properties (very interesting for fighting blemishes), salicylic acid, which gently exfoliates the skin, has an anti-spot action and tightens the pores, and honey, which is both purifying and nourishing.
